He reiterated his belief that it was time Africa came of age and held its rightful place on the world stage.
“This Africa will be neither a victim nor a pawn. This Africa will be honest to itself and to the world, and this Africa will shed its cloak of poverty, and become prosperous,” he posted on his Facebook page after his address.
“We are also working to grow our economy and open up opportunities for all our citizens.
